Introduction to the AND Gate: Core Logic and Applications
The AND gate is a fundamental building block of digital electronics, representing a basic logic gate that outputs a HIGH signal (1) only when all its inputs are HIGH (1). In Boolean algebra, this operation is expressed as Q = A · B. If any input is LOW (0), the output remains LOW. These gates are integral to arithmetic logic units (ALUs), memory circuits, and control systems. They are manufactured using various technologies, including TTL (Transistor-Transistor Logic), CMOS (Complementary Metal-Oxide-Semiconductor), and BiCMOS. 10 Frequently Asked Questions (FAQs) About AND Gates
- Q: What is the difference between AND gate and OR gate? A: An AND gate outputs HIGH only when all inputs are HIGH, while an OR gate outputs HIGH if at least one input is HIGH.
- Q: Can I use a NAND gate as an AND gate? A: Yes, by connecting a NOT gate (inverter) to the output of a NAND gate, you create an AND gate. This is common in designs using only NAND gates.
- Q: What is the propagation delay of a typical AND gate? A: For standard CMOS (74HC series), it is around 7-10ns. For high-speed (74AHC), it is 3-5ns.
- Q: Are AND gates available in surface-mount packages? A: Yes, common packages include SOIC, SOT-23, TSSOP, and QFN. The 74LVC1G08 is a popular single-gate SOT-23 package.
- Q: What is the supply voltage range for CMOS AND gates? A: Typically 2V to 6V for standard CMOS, and 1.65V to 5.5V for low-voltage CMOS (74LVC series).
- Q: How do I test an AND gate with a multimeter? A: Apply 5V to VCC and GND. Set inputs to 5V (HIGH) and measure output. It should read 5V. If any input is 0V, output should be 0V.
- Q: What is the difference between TTL and CMOS AND gates? A: TTL uses bipolar transistors, has higher power consumption, and operates at 5V. CMOS uses MOSFETs, has lower power, and wider voltage range.
- Q: Can AND gates be used in analog circuits? A: Not directly, but they can be used in analog-to-digital conversion for logic control of analog switches.
- Q: What is the maximum fan-out of an AND gate? A: For standard CMOS, fan-out is typically 10-20 standard loads. For TTL, it is 10.

Procurement Considerations for AND Gates
Verify Authenticity
Counterfeit AND gates are common in the market. Purchase from authorized distributors or directly from manufacturers. Check for laser marking, package dimensions, and electrical testing.
Temperature Range
Specify the operating temperature range. Commercial grade (0°C to 70°C) is for consumer electronics. Industrial grade (-40°C to 85°C) is for factory automation. Automotive grade (-40°C to 125°C) is for vehicles.
RoHS and REACH Compliance
Ensure the AND gates are RoHS (Restriction of Hazardous Substances) and REACH compliant for European markets. Chinese factories typically offer lead-free options upon request.
Packaging and Handling
AND gates are sensitive to ESD. Request anti-static packaging (tubes, trays, or tape-and-reel). Specify moisture sensitivity level (MSL) for surface-mount devices.
